The AMA Request reads:

University of Windsor Dean of Law Camille Cameron has recently changed the policy at the student run Community Legal Aid (CLA) so that it will no longer represent men accused of domestic violence.

CLA provides students out of classroom experence and often offers help to people in criminal matters that cannot otherwise afford legal representation.

Dean Cameron has said, “I’d be more than happy to meet with anyone who wants to discuss this."
